ComboBox...

refa · Jul 18, 2012
Permisi, saya ada permasalahan seputar combobox, dimana data yang ada didalam mysql tidak muncul ketika comboboxnya di klik!
berikut saya sertakan scriptnya, tolong bantuan master2 disini, terimakasih.
<?php
$hostName	= "localhost";
$userName	= "root";
$passWord	= "";
$dataBase	= "db_profil";

mysql_connect($hostName,$userName,$passWord) or die('Koneksi Gagal');
mysql_select_db($dataBase) or die('Database tidak ditemukan');
?>
<tr>
      <td> Prodi </td>
      <td>:</td>
      <td>  
         <select name="prodi">
         	<option value='$p1'>S1 Administrasi Negara</option>
               	<option value='$p2'>D3 administrasi Negara</option>
               	<option value='$p3'>S1 PPKN</option>
               	<option value='$p4'>S1 HUKUM</option>
         <?php
         include "koneksi.php";
            $prodi = $_GET['prodi'];
            $q = mysql_query("select * from tb_profil where prodi ='$_GET [prodi]'"); 
               while ($data = mysql_fetch_array($q)){
                  if ($data[prodi] == 'S1 Admin. Negara'){
            		$p1 = 'selected';
            	}
            	elseif($data[prodi] == 'D3 Admin. Negara'){
            		$p2 = 'selected';
            	}
            	elseif($data[prodi] == 'S1 PPKn'){
            		$p3 = 'selected';
            	}
            	elseif($data[prodi] == 'S1 Ilmu Hukum'){
            		$p4 = 'selected';
               }
            	else{
            		$p1 = '';
            		$p2 = '';
            		$p3 = '';
            		$p4 = '';
            	}
               echo "
               <option value='$p1'>S1 AN</option>
               <option value='$p2'>D3 AN</option>
               <option value='$p3'>S1 PPKN</option>
               <option value='$p4'>S1 HUKUM</option>
               ";
               }
         ?>
         </select></td>
   </tr>
Silahkan login untuk menjawab!
-2
Loading...
Ellyx Christian · Jul 18, 2012 · 0 Suka · 2 Tidak Suka
bisa lihat struktur tabel tb_profil dan beberapa contoh data didalamnya?
1
Loading...
refa · Jul 18, 2012 · 1 Suka · 0 Tidak Suka
Ini mas, struktur tb_profil,
CREATE TABLE IF NOT EXISTS `tb_profil` (
  `email` varchar(50) NOT NULL,
  `password` varchar(50) NOT NULL,
  `cpwd` varchar(50) NOT NULL,
  `nim` int(10) NOT NULL default '0',
  `nama` varchar(50) NOT NULL,
  `prodi` enum('s1an','d3an','s1ppkn','s1hukum') NOT NULL,
  `dpa` varchar(50) NOT NULL,
  `alamat` varchar(100) NOT NULL,
  `sex` enum('Laki-Laki','Perempuan') NOT NULL,
  `agama` enum('islam','kristen','katholik','hindu','buddha') NOT NULL,
  `kontak` varchar(20) NOT NULL,
  `tentang` varchar(100) NOT NULL,
  `awalgabung` datetime NOT NULL,
  PRIMARY KEY  (`nim`)
) ENGINE=MyISAM DEFAULT CHARSET=latin1;
-2
Loading...
Ellyx Christian · Jul 19, 2012 · 0 Suka · 2 Tidak Suka
contoh datanya mana?